Andreessen: Legendary corporate R&D labs required monopolies and a pre-VC era
“They were basically like, they were rounding errors on everything. Like, there weren't 10, there weren't 20, there weren't a hundred, there were three or four. And there were two preconditions for them. One is, they all were offshoots of monopolies... And then…”

Bosworth says AI and spatial computing represent a Xerox PARC-level shift
“This is Xerox PARC level new stuff where we're rethinking how humans are going to interact with computers. It's like JCR Licklider and the human in the loop computing. We're seeing that with AI.”
